Many travelers who go the extra distance wind up trading cars often. It’s not uncommon for a customer to take whatever offer the dealership makes for their car. That’s not necessarily the best option. It can be that donating your car will net you more in the long run.

Why? You’ll need to check with your tax professional. You may choose to donate your car to a charity for a tax write-off. Sometimes this can give you more value than trading it in.
